How does a dye-sublimation printer work?

In some printing processes, dye-sublimation printers have replaced inkjet and laser printers. Progressive equipment gives a higher-quality image due to a different operating principle. For example, inkjet equipment prints with liquid ink and laser equipment prints with dry powder.
New shades are produced by superimposing dots of four primary colors: cyan, yellow, magenta, and black. These dots can shift, blur, which degrades the quality of the picture. In an inkjet printer, the ink often dries out; in a laser printer, there is a problem with mixing powders.
A dye-sublimation printer does not have these disadvantages. It uses special ribbons with dye in three colors (cyan, magenta, yellow). Under the influence of temperature (the device is equipped with a heating element), the dye transforms from a solid to a gaseous state. This eliminates the stage of transformation into a liquid.
The process is called sublimation, hence the name of the technology.
The higher the heating temperature, the more saturated the pattern. The pores of the material are opened more, the dye penetrates deeper into it. To obtain an image in muted, lighter tones, it is necessary to lower the temperature.
The gaseous “cloud” consists of dyes of three colors. They are mixed in the right proportion with the help of an aperture, which acts as a kind of filter, sifts out unnecessary vapors. The selected shades are transferred to the working material.
On a dye-sublimation printer prints with a resolution not exceeding 300 dpi, but the colors are very realistic, since the mixing is not on paper, and in the device itself under the influence of temperature.

Scope of use
Equipment is used in print shops, photo studios. It can print brochures, souvenirs, magazines, photos, posters, plastic cards. Application areas of dye-sublimation printers are diverse because of the versatility of devices and the possibility of working with different materials.
Dye-sublimation printer is suitable for printing on a variety of media. This can be:
  • paper;
  • cloth;
  • plastic;
  • ceramics;
  • glass;
  • metal, and so on.
However, there are some limitations. For example, sublimation ink is poorly fixed on natural fabrics. At the same time they are perfect for synthetics. When working with glass or stone requires pre-treatment of the surface with a special polymer.

Advantages of sublimation printers

Dye-sublimation devices are quite expensive, but their purchase is justified by these advantages:
Printing durable images – the dye penetrates deep into the material, a protective layer seals the image, prevents fading, abrasion.
Higher image quality at a lower resolution when compared to laser and inkjet devices. This is possible due to the blending of colors before they hit the work surface.
Ease of use. Most models are equipped with displays on which the working information is displayed.
The possibility of working with different materials.
The devices are not without disadvantages. For example: the high cost of both the device itself and consumables. Some time ago, another disadvantage of dye-sublimation printers was considered the sensitivity of the dye to ultraviolet light. Today, manufacturers use special compounds that protect the ink from sunlight, so the printed picture remains bright for a long time.

Overview of printers: from history to the present
The creator of sublimation, as a type of printing, is considered the Frenchman Noel de Plasse. As an employee of a textile company, he noticed that some dyes were able to change from solid to gaseous without changing to a liquid intermediate state. This happened when the ink was heated to 190 degrees Celsius.
This discovery was made in 1957, but it was not of practical use until 20 years later, when personal computers began to spread all over the world. It was then that the first dye-sublimation printer appeared.
Mass production of the device was launched in the USA. They were followed by Europe and Japan. The first sublimation printers printed with graphite dyes. The price of equipment was very high and only large companies could afford to buy it. Today, this technique has improved significantly. The range is represented by amateur and professional models. Sublimation equipment has different formats. It prints images in A4, A5, A6 sizes. The main manufacturers of printers are Mitsubishi, Epson, Canon and Sony. The first two are focused on professional equipment for the corporate segment. Sony products are suitable mainly for private use. Canon’s range includes both professional and amateur devices.
Let’s take a look at a few popular models:
  • Canon Selphy CP910. The printer is suitable for printing photos – it takes 47 seconds per photo. It implements the option “printing without margins”. Photo paper is used as the consumable material. The maximum format is A6. The model is equipped with a wi-fi module, a slot for MMC and SD memory cards (you can print directly from the media). It is compact and can work from the built-in battery. Of the disadvantages – few opportunities for image editing, the high cost of consumables.
  • Epson SureColor F7170. Printer for professional use. The maximum resolution is 720×1440 dpi. Works with DS Transfer Adhesive Textile and Multipurpose consumables. Suitable for drawings on textiles, interior printing, clothing.
  • Sony DPP-FP67. Positioned as a technique for home use, but its characteristics are enough to use in a small office. The device is mobile and compact with the weight of 1 kg. Prints without margins, almost silently. It takes about 63 seconds to create one image. The main drawback of this and other Sony models is the difficulty in acquiring consumables.
  • Mitsubishi Electric CP-D90DW. A professional desktop-type device. The maximum printing format is 15,2 x 22,9 cm, resolution – 300×300 dpi. The printer can print a 10×15 picture in less than 8 seconds. Among the disadvantages – high cost.

What are the differences in printer ink?

According to the type of the coloring substance inks are divided into dye-based inks (the coloring substance dissolves in water), pigmented inks (the pigment does not dissolve in water, forms a suspension) and the intermediate type – quick-drying inks. Pigmented inks are considered water-resistant, they are almost insoluble in water.
